Ceramic Sand for 3D Printing

Sintered ceramic sand is mainly made of minerals containing Al2O3 and SiO2 and added with other mineral materials. A spherical foundry sand made by powder, pelletizing, sintering and grading processes. Its main crystal structure is Mullite and Corundum, with rounded grain shape, high refractoriness, good thermochemical stability, low thermal expansion, impact and abrasion resistance,features of strong fragmentation. When the ceramic sand applicated in 3D sand printing process, it can solve the silica sand fused problem, produce complex sand mold, increase the raw sand reused times, reduced waste sand emissions, improved casting yield.

    • Uniform component composition
    • Stable grain size distribution and air permeability
    • High refractoriness (1825°C)
    • High resistance to wear, crush and thermal shock
    • Little thermal expansion
    • Excellent fluidity and filling efficiency owing to being spherical
    • Highest reclamation rate in the sand loop system

    Ceramic Sand Property

    Main Chemical Component Al₂O₃ 58-62%, Fe₂O₃<2%,
    Grain Shape Spherical
    Angular Coefficient ≤1.1
    Partical Size 45μm -2000μm
    Refractoriness ≥1800℃
    Bulk Density 1.6-1.7 g/cm3
    PH 7.2
